Output fc3b8efb518fff7b2e15f5352a5fc879a0d225538675a8d0230f2a02b8220589:11

value
245297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f784a98cd65642a93fb9f3c1796d337705567c OP_EQUAL
address
3QfJ3ZSKQbyP5SGrim65UyGmuPeRSxWSvP
transaction
fc3b8efb518fff7b2e15f5352a5fc879a0d225538675a8d0230f2a02b8220589
confirmations
287107
spent
true